The Anatomy and Function of the Penis

The penis, a vital organ in the male reproductive system, serves both urinary and reproductive functions. It consists of the shaft, glans, and foreskin (in uncircumcised males), and is composed of three cylindrical structures: two corpora cavernosa and one corpus spongiosum. These structures are essential for achieving and maintaining an erection, which is crucial for sexual intercourse and reproduction. The health of these tissues directly influences fertility and sexual function.

Common Penile Health Issues

Several conditions can affect penile health, including erectile dysfunction (ED), Peyronie's disease, and balanitis. ED, characterized by the in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ient for sexual activity, can be a symptom of underlying health issues such as diabetes, cardiovascular disease, or hormonal imbalances. Peyronie's disease, involving the development of fibrous scar tissue inside the penis, can lead to painful erections and curvature, impacting sexual function and fertility. Balanitis, an inflammation of the glans penis, often results from poor hygiene or infections and can lead to discomfort and complications if left untreated.

Impact on Reproductive Health

The health of the penis directly affects reproductive capabilities. For instance, ED can hinder the ability to engage in sexual intercourse, thereby reducing the chances of conception. Similarly, conditions like Peyronie's disease can make sexual activity painful or impossible, further impacting fertility. Additionally, infections such as balanitis can affect sperm quality and quantity, posing risks to reproductive health.

Preventive Measures and Treatment

Maintaining penile health is crucial for reproductive wellness. Regular hygiene practices, such as proper cleaning and the use of condoms during sexual activity, can prevent infections and promote overall health. For those experiencing ED, lifestyle changes such as regular exercise, a balanced diet, and smoking cessation can be beneficial. Medical interventions, including medications like phosphodiesterase type 5 inhibitors (e.g., Viagra), can also be effective in managing ED. For Peyronie's disease, treatments range from medications and penile traction devices to surgery in severe cases.

Psychological Aspects

The psychological impact of penile health issues should not be underestimated. Conditions like ED can lead to stress, anxiety, and depression, which in turn can exacerbate the problem. Open communication with partners and seeking psychological support can be crucial in managing these issues and maintaining a healthy sexual relationship.
